Bengaluru : After the defeat in the Karnataka assembly elections, preparations have begun to remove BJP state president Nalin Kumar Kateel. . Union Minister Prahlad Joshi has indicated this on Tuesday. According to a media report, Union Minister Pralhad Joshi has indicated that Karnataka BJP President Nalin Kumar Kateel may be replaced after the party’s defeat in the assembly elections. He said that Nalin Kumar Kateel has already completed his tenure of three years.

Report According to , Lok Sabha member from Dharwad constituency and Union Parliamentary Affairs, Coal and Mines Minister Pralhad Joshi said that after discussion with the BJP Legislature Party in the presence of the party’s central observers, it will be decided who will be the leader of the opposition in the assembly. He said that I would just like to say that his (Katil’s) three-year term has come to an end. In view of the assembly elections, our national leaders had given him the responsibility. Our leaders will decide further.
